

翻訳は機械翻訳により提供されています。提供された翻訳内容と英語版の間で齟齬、不一致または矛盾がある場合、英語版が優先します。

# チャット後のアンケートを有効にする
<a name="enable-post-chat-survey"></a>

チャット後のアンケートでは、チャット会話が終了した直後にエンドユーザーのフィードバックを収集できます。[StartChatContact](https://docs.aws.amazon.com/connect/latest/APIReference/API_StartChatContact.html) API の **`DisconnectOnCustomerExit`**パラメータを使用すると、エンドカスタマーが切断されたときにエージェントの自動切断を設定し、最初に切断された参加者に関係なく切断フローが一貫してトリガーされるようにできます。

## 実装オプション
<a name="post-chat-survey-implementation"></a>

チャット後アンケートを有効にするには、次の 2 つの方法があります。

### カスタムチャットウィジェットの場合
<a name="post-chat-survey-custom-builder"></a>

カスタムチャット実装を使用している場合:

1. [amazon-connect-chatjs](https://github.com/amazon-connect/amazon-connect-chatjs) の最新バージョンにアップグレードします。

1. [StartChatContact](https://docs.aws.amazon.com/connect/latest/APIReference/API_StartChatContact.html) API リクエストに `DisconnectOnCustomerExit`パラメータを追加します。

   ```
   {
       "DisconnectOnCustomerExit": ["AGENT"],
       // ... other StartChatContact parameters
   }
   ```

### Amazon Connect 通信ウィジェットの場合
<a name="post-chat-survey-communication-widget"></a>

Amazon Connect 通信ウィジェットを使用している場合:

1. Amazon Connect コンソールを開き、**コミュニケーションウィジェット**に移動します。

1. コミュニケーションウィジェットページからチャット後のアンケート設定を有効にします。  
![\[チャット後のアンケートオプションを示すコミュニケーションウィジェット設定ページ。\]](http://docs.aws.amazon.com/ja_jp/connect/latest/adminguide/images/post-chat-survey-communication-widget.png)

## 問い合わせフローを更新してチャット後のアンケートを切断フローとして追加する
<a name="post-chat-survey-disconnect-flow"></a>

チャット後のアンケートを有効にするには、チャットソリューションに接続されている切断フローを更新する必要があります。設定すると、顧客がチャットセッションを終了すると、アンケートが自動的にトリガーされます。

切断フローの作成については、「」を参照してください[チャットシナリオの例](web-and-mobile-chat.md#example-chat-scenario)。

切断フローにアンケートを実装する方法は 2 つあります。
+ **オプション \$11: ShowView ブロックの使用** - [Amazon Connect のフローブロック: ビューを表示](show-view-block.md)を使用してカスタムアンケートインターフェイスを表示します。
+ **オプション \$12: Lex** の使用 - テキストベースのアンケート収集のために Amazon Lex と統合します。詳細については、「[Amazon Connect インスタンスに Amazon Lex ボットを追加する](amazon-lex.md)」を参照してください。

**注記**  
スーパーバイザーの割り込みシナリオでは、**キューに転送**する前に[Amazon Connect のフローブロック: 作業キューの設定](set-working-queue.md)ブロックを追加してください。これを省略すると、この機能を転送せずにチャットコンタクトが終了します。  

![\[スーパーバイザーの割り込みシナリオのキューへの転送前に作業キューを設定するブロックを示すフロー図。\]](http://docs.aws.amazon.com/ja_jp/connect/latest/adminguide/images/post-chat-survey-set-working-queue-block.png)


**問い合わせトレースレコード**  
顧客がチャットセッションを終了すると、Amazon Connect は `CUSTOMER_DISCONNECT`の `disconnectReason`を に設定します[ContactTraceRecord](ctr-data-model.md#ctr-ContactTraceRecord)。`DisconnectOnCustomerExit` を設定すると、システムは新しい問い合わせ ID (`nextContactId`) を生成し、設定された切断フローを開始します。  
例:  

```
{
    "contactId": "104c05e3-abscdfre",
    "nextContactId": "4cbae06d-ca5b-1234567",
    "channel": "CHAT",
    "initiationMethod": "DISCONNECT",
    "disconnectReason": "CUSTOMER_DISCONNECT"
}
```
[Amazon Connect での問い合わせ属性の仕組み](what-is-a-contact-attribute.md) は、問い合わせの検索と問い合わせの詳細で更新されます。  

![\[チャット後のアンケートの問い合わせ属性を示す連絡先の詳細。\]](http://docs.aws.amazon.com/ja_jp/connect/latest/adminguide/images/post-chat-survey-contact-attributes.png)


## その他のリソース
<a name="post-chat-survey-additional-resources"></a>
+ [StartChatContact API](https://docs.aws.amazon.com/connect/latest/APIReference/API_StartChatContact.html)
+ [Amazon Connect に含まれる最初のコンタクトエクスペリエンスの着信フローのサンプル](sample-inbound-flow.md)
+ [チャットシナリオの例](web-and-mobile-chat.md#example-chat-scenario)
+ [Amazon Connect のフローブロック: 作業キューの設定](set-working-queue.md)
+ [Amazon Connect のフローブロック: キューへ転送](transfer-to-queue.md)
+ [Amazon Connect ShowView](https://docs.aws.amazon.com/connect/latest/adminguide/show-view-block.html)
+ [Amazon Connect と Lex](https://docs.aws.amazon.com/connect/latest/adminguide/amazon-lex.html)
+ [Amazon Connect での問い合わせ属性の仕組み](what-is-a-contact-attribute.md)